loveit Posted - 05/18/2011 : 10:06:56
Is it just me or are others annoyed at having to pay an entry fee at tournaments for my young child who has no choice but to come with us to these tournaments? Older kids can stay by themselves if they wish. A 9yr. old can not. I feel they are taking advantage by charging for these young kids!

awilson8407 Posted - 05/20/2011 : 22:42:40
I am a tournament director and we do not charge for 10 and Under kids. We charge reasonable team entry fees and reasonable gate fees. Give me your feed back.

Team Entry Fees for 8-Under = $50

Team Entry Fees for 9-12 = $200

Gate Prices: Weekend Pass = $10

Friday Pass = $3

Saturday Pass = $6

Sunday Pass = $6

Kids 11-17 and Seniors 60 + receive $1 discount.
